Poultry prices in Egypt are declining by about 10% and an expected decrease in the coming days

Egypt
Published May 25, 2022

Tridge summary

Abdulaziz Al-Sayed, Head of the Poultry Wealth Division, said in exclusive statements to “Amwal Al-Ghad” that poultry prices witnessed a decline of 8-10% as a result of the decrease in the purchasing power of the Egyptian citizen and the change in his course, despite the large supply, explaining that the coming period will witness a turnout. More on red meat, especially with the coming of Eid al-Fitr 2022. He expected the decline to continue in the coming days, noting that the division aims to reduce prices by reducing the cost of the product by going to manufacture fodder locally. He pointed out that the prices of white eggs amounted to 48 pounds for the farm and 53 pounds for the consumer, and red 51 pounds for the farm and 57 pounds for the consumer.
